Profile: Bonnie Simoa was born and raised in California. She received her Master of Fine Arts in Dance with emphasis in Choreography and Performance from Mills College in Oakland in 1990, and is a certified Continuum Movement teacher. While in the Bay Area, she studied with several respected dance figures including Ellen Bromberg, June Watanabe, Joe Goode, Margaret Jenkins, and Martin Kravitz.

In 1990, she formed the Bonnie Simoa Dance Company, with performances throughout California, in Germany and Indonesia. She has danced with Walter Kennedy, Christopher Watson Dance Company, the Ellen Webb Dance Company, the Ellen Bromberg Dance Ensemble, and the Mills Repertory Company.

In 1996, Bonnie began her regular travels to Indonesia where she studied traditional dances of Bali (Legong, Teruna Jaya, Gambuh, Rejang); and Pribadi (Individual) Movement Art, dancing in temples, sacred places and Nature with Suprapto Suryodarmo in Java.

Bonnie has taught in colleges, universities and in the community since 1990 and has created over 25 dance works. Bonnie is Lead Dance Faculty at Lane Community College.
